Matlab Function block: how to output the result in different instants of time

2 次查看(过去 30 天)
Hello everybody,
is there a way to output the result of a Matlab Function block in Simulink in different instants of time? In other words, assuming that my function block contains this trivial code, and suppose to link it to a display block:
input = 5;
for i = 1:10
pause(1); % I know, it doesn't work, I write it just for explain that I want to output the result of the computation every 1 sec
output = i*input;
end
if I run a simulation on Simulink, it outputs directly 50. I would read on the display 5...10...15......50, where ... it stands for "1 sec pause". How can I do it?

The MATLAB Function block is called once at each time instance so to do what you want, you need to have a state that updates at each time hit. Here is a simple example of that using persistent variables
function y = fcn
%#codegen
persistent u
if isempty(u)
u = 0;
else
u = u+1;
end
y = 5*u;
You should set the simulink solver to discrete with fixed step, and you can set the time step to 1.
